What Is a Permit Expeditor?

A permit expeditor is a professional who specializes in navigating the complex process of obtaining building and residential permits. Whether you’re working with towns in Suffolk County or Nassau County, an expeditor can help you streamline the paperwork, manage deadlines, and ensure compliance with local regulations.

For Long Island residents, where towns like Brookhaven, Huntington, Hempstead, and Oyster Bay have unique and often complicated permitting rules, a permit expeditor can make the difference between weeks of delays and a smooth approval process.

Winter Challenges for Home Improvement Permits

Winter can add additional hurdles to the permit process. Between holiday office closures, unpredictable weather, and the usual bureaucratic red tape, obtaining permits quickly can become a daunting task.

Some common winter permitting challenges include:

  • Town hall closures and reduced staffing: With the holidays and year-end processes, many municipal offices operate at reduced capacity.
  • Weather delays: Snowstorms and icy conditions can cause physical delays in inspections or surveys.
  • Seasonal projects: Winter is an ideal time for interior work like basement renovations, kitchen upgrades, or converting a garage into livable space—projects that typically require permits.
  • Spring preparation: Many homeowners want permits in place for outdoor projects, such as decks, pools, or extensions, before the busy spring construction season begins.

How a Permit Expeditor Can Help

Permit expeditors provide invaluable assistance to homeowners and contractors alike, ensuring that winter projects stay on track. Here are some of the specific ways they can help:

1. Navigating Local Regulations

Every town and city on Long Island has its own permitting requirements. An expeditor knows the ins and outs of local building codes and can guide you through the necessary steps, whether you’re in Islip, Babylon, or North Hempstead.

For example, Suffolk County may require septic system upgrades for certain renovations, while Nassau County might have stricter setback rules for home additions. A permit expeditor ensures your application meets all local requirements to avoid costly delays.

2. Managing Paperwork

Permit applications often involve a mountain of paperwork, including detailed drawings, surveys, and compliance documents. For homeowners unfamiliar with these processes, this can quickly become overwhelming.

An expeditor handles the paperwork for you, ensuring it’s complete, accurate, and submitted to the correct department. This is particularly helpful during the winter months when municipal offices are juggling holiday workloads.

3. Reducing Approval Times

One of the biggest benefits of hiring a permit expeditor is their ability to speed up the approval process. They know exactly who to contact, what information is needed, and how to handle any issues that arise.

For example, if a permit is delayed due to missing documentation, an expeditor can quickly resolve the issue and keep your project moving forward.

4. Coordinating Inspections

Many winter projects require inspections to ensure they meet safety and zoning standards. An expeditor can schedule these inspections at the most convenient times and help you prepare for them, ensuring a seamless process.

5. Avoiding Common Mistakes

Submitting incorrect or incomplete information is a common reason for permit delays. A permit expeditor reviews every detail of your application to ensure it meets local codes and zoning requirements. Their expertise helps avoid mistakes that could derail your project.

Winter Projects That Require Permits

Some popular winter projects that often require permits include:

  • Basement finishing or remodeling
  • Garage conversions
  • Interior structural changes
  • Electrical upgrades
  • HVAC installations or modifications
  • Outdoor decks or patios (prepping for spring)
